College Background:
Paul Smith’s College is a private, four-year institution with approximately 750 students in both undergraduate and graduate programs. Known as the “College of the Adirondacks,” we are the only baccalaureate-granting institution located within the six-million-acre, world-famous, “forever-wild” Adirondacks in New York’s North Country.
Built on the site of the Adirondacks’ first wilderness resort, Paul Smith’s Hotel, the college is a haven for those who thrive on adventure. We are renowned for our exceptionally hands-on academics, inclusive community, spectacular location, and significant impact on the world around us.
Position Description:
Paul Smith’s College is seeking a full-time, academic-year appointment to the faculty serving the Hospitality, Sustainable Tourism Management, Business, Communication, and/or Sports and Event Management Programs. The ideal candidate will have a combination of management education and professional experience in several of the college’s programs emphasizing sustainable tourism. The candidate will have the ability to utilize prior experience to design experiential learning coursework using project-based learning, software simulations, site-based consultancies, and client assignments. Background in international ecotourism, heritage tourism, and community-based tourism best practices is considered an asset. Strong interpersonal skills, the ability to work well in teams and to communicate effectively with colleagues, students, and external constituencies are essential competencies. Academic rank is open and will be determined by qualifications and experience.
